Springs First Shots Will Liberate Mountain Passes

summer comes late in high mountain passes
springs first shots burst through ice patches
ice dripping melting raining crystal body shrinking
ice caner eaten by sun heat thaws ice melt pelt dying
first spring shots burst forth in light melt sunny patches
not in cold dark still tomb grip bound winter refuges
spring shots pop up through watercolour smear patches
artist palette rotting white ice body corpses dissipating

sun warmth ripping shredding winter canvas choke holds
springs first shots emerald ribbons grow among earth smears
brown slushy defrosting earth patches slip into growth grasses
in short season advances stems bub on twigs in tree branches
jointing stems slender sheathing leaves growing curling unfolding
shade upon shade pastel greens replace fur ice pelt cold colours
